Did you know that only 3% of charitable giving in the U.S. happens on a recurring basis, and moving that needle to just 5% could unlock $9 BILLION in annual funding for nonprofits?!
Today I’m sharing my keynote from the 2025 Monthly Giving Summit and pulling back the curtain on what it
really takes to stop treating recurring giving like a side hustle. It’s time to make it the main event!
Sustainable, predictable revenue doesn’t happen by accident. It happens when we lead with intention, ask boldly, and invite people into something bigger than a one-time gift.
And it starts with ONE powerful question:
Do you have the habit of asking?
Throughout my talk, you’ll hear personal stories, industry-shifting data, and tactical strategies to help you build (or scale) a thriving monthly giving program. You’ll walk away with ideas you can implement today (not next year!), to transform how you position recurring support, activate your donors, and build a future where sustainable giving becomes the norm.
